From 25–28 November 2024, the DAAD Network Meeting of the Centres of African Excellence took place in Cape Town, South Africa, bringing together project partners from across the continent and Germany to reflect on 15 years of collaboration and explore the future of equitable and sustainable academic partnerships.

As part of this event, Dr. Elke Franz, Project Coordinator of ProCyD (A Modular Higher Education System in Data Protection and Cybersecurity), presented our project as a practice example under the Erasmus+ Capacity Building in Higher Education (CBHE) programme. The session focused on how ProCyD supports digital transformation in Mozambique and South Africa through modular, practice-oriented education in critical areas such as data protection and cybersecurity.
